Renewable Energy Auctions provides an overview of renewable energy auctions globally, focusing on the Global South, since this is where auctions have been pioneered and provided most transformative results. Renewable energy auctions have become the dominant method for contracting utility-scale renewable energy projects, in large part due to the cost-efficient tariffs secured through this method. The ascent of auctions has been particularly rapid and transformative in the Global South, where many countries have secured renewable energy supplies at record-breaking prices. This book analyses the experiences of frontier auction markets in Latin America, sub-Saharan Africa, and India, with the aim of improving how auctions are designed and implemented globally. The book goes beyond the topic of auction design - which is concerned with the micro-economics of design choices - to include auction implementation. Across ten chapters, the authors argue that choices around the auction implementing institution and the procurement process are overlooked in most publications on the subject, yet this is often a key factor for determining outcomes. Moving beyond the program level of analysis (auction design and implementation), the book includes both country and project level factors' impacts on auction outcomes, ultimately highlighting that successful price and investment outcomes are dependent upon integration of all three levels of auction design and implementation.

A guide to modeling and analyzing auctions, with the applications of game theory and auction theory to real-world auction decision making. Auctions are highly structured market transactions primarily used in thin markets (markets with few participants and infrequent transactions). In auctions, unlike most other markets, offers and counteroffers are typically made within a structure defined by a set of rigid and comprehensive rules. Because auctions are essentially complex negotiations that occur within a fully defined and rigid set of rules, they can be analyzed by game theoretic models more accurately and completely than can most other types of market transactions. This book offers a guide for modeling, analyzing, and predicting the outcomes of auctions, focusing on the application of game theory and auction theory to real-world auction design and decision making. After a brief introduction to fundamental concepts from game theory, the book explains some of the more significant results from the auction theory literature, including the revenue (or payoff) equivalence theorem, the winner's curse, and optimal auction design. Chapters on auction practice follow, addressing collusion, competition, information disclosure, and other basic principles of auction management, with some discussion of auction experiments and simulations. Finally, the book covers auction experience, with most of the discussion centered on energy and telecommunications auctions, which have become the proving ground for many new auction designs.
